NoTeam Size:Grade: ManagerBusiness: ABFDepartment:�Sub-Department:Location: Worli, Mumbai (Hybrid)About ABFAxis Bank Foundation (ABF) was set up in 2006 to provide a strategic approach for the Corporate Social Responsibility of Axis Bank Ltd. (ABL) and its subsidiaries. It is registered as a Public Charitable Trust under the Bombay Public Trust Act. The Foundation has adopted a research and consultation-linked approach to inform its strategy and implementation approaches for development. ABF works towards making rural communities self-reliant through its Sustainable Livelihood Programme, launched in 2011. Through multi stakeholder dialogues and deliberations, ABF supports strong grassroot organisations in building localized interventions with potential to translate into sustainable livelihood solutions.For the last decade, ABF has been addressing the socio-economic and ecological challenges faced by rural communities in some of the most remote regions in India. Under the programme, the Foundation focuses on creating creditable paths to stable livelihoods for rural communities and skill development for rural and peri-urban youth. Axis Bank Foundation’s vision is to create resilient communities, with self-sustaining ecosystems that are managed by the very people they benefit. Every project is designed and implemented according to the varied requirements and aspirations of each community. Women, LGBTQIA+ and PwD candidates of all ages are encouraged to apply'Skills:Refer to the Job DescriptionAbout Company:Axis Bank is the third largest private sector bank in India. The Bank offers the entire spectrum of financial services to customer segments covering Large and Mid-Corporates, MSME, Agriculture and Retail Businesses. The Bank has a large footprint of 4,594 domestic branches (including extension counters) with 11,333 ATMs & 5,710 cash recyclers spread across the country as on 31st March, 2021. The Bank has 6 Virtual Centres and has over 1500 Virtual Relationship Managers as on 31st March 2021.The Overseas operations of the Bank are spread over eight international offices with branches at Singapore, Dubai (at DIFC) and Gift City-IBU; representative offices at Dhaka, Dubai, Abu Dhabi, Sharjah and an Overseas subsidiary at London, UK. The international offices focus on Corporate Lending, Trade Finance, Syndication, Investment Banking and Liability Businesses
